I learned that Arizmendi was the name of the priest who, in the 1950s, help launch the Mondragon cooperative in the hardscrabble Basque region of Spain. Today, Mondragon is one of the most successful coops in the world. It employs more than 70,000 workers and is the tenth largest enterprise in Spain. In the Bay Area, inspired by Mondragon, workers have formed multiple co-ops. Co-ops have a long tradition. They are characterized by democratic decision making, equitable pay and worker input. In response to robber baron contemporary capitalism, workers from taxi drivers to dairy farmers are forming co-ops.
